Translate VBScript to JScript for InfoPath form?

  • Question

  • Please let me know if this is not an acceptable post for this forum. IN our environment, we have INfoPath developers that use code-behind in VBScript and JScript. I know VBScript really well, but am still learning JScript. Would someone mind translating the following VB to JScript? It's for a submit on_click event.
    Sub btnSubmit_OnClick(eventObj)
    	' trap errors before submit
    	If XDocument.Errors.Count = 0 then	'no errors 
    	    ' submit, set status, send notifications, and close form
    	    XDocument.DOM.selectSingleNode("//my:IsSubmitted").Text = "true"
    	    errMsg = "Your form is not complete. Required fields are indicated by a red asterisk or dashed border." 
    	    'msgbox XDocument.Errors(0).ShortErrorMessage & " - " & XDocument.Errors(0).Node.xml	'uncomment for debugging
    	    msgbox errMsg, vbOKOnly+vbInfo, "Form Error"
    	    'msgbox err.Description	'uncomment for debugging
    	End if
    End Sub
    Friday, July 31, 2009 9:23 PM